How you will change lives
As a Registered Nurse (RN) at US Renal Care, you will be an
integral part of a cross-functional
team, working under the supervision of a Charge Nurse and assisting
and supervising Patient Care Technicians (PCTs) to care for
patients living with kidney disease.
What you will be doing
Patient care. You will work directly with patients to provide safe,
comfortable, and
high-quality dialysis treatment. Responsibilities include
completing and documenting
physical assessments before and after treatments and monitoring
patients during treatment.
In addition, you will ensure quality renal care by completing
monthly reviews of patient medication profiles and administering
medications according to physician orders.
Teamwork. You will be a critical member of the interdisciplinary
team to provide all required patient assessments and care planning
activities. You will also make sure center staffing requirements
are maintained under the direction of the Administrator and
according to state regulations for staffing ratios. You will assist
with training as requested and lead staff in team concepts and
promote a team environment.
Safety & Quality. You will Initiate and terminate patient
treatments to include connecting and disconnecting catheters and
cleaning catheter sites per protocol. You will set up dialysis
machines; report machine problems to biomedical technician and/or
clinic's Administrator as appropriate. In addition, you will clean,
disinfect and provide quality control of dialysis machines as
required by policy and procedures. The RN will always be familiar
with emergency equipment and all emergency operational
procedures.
What we're looking for
* Previous experience in providing nursing care to patients on
maintenance dialysis preferred.
* 12 months or more current nursing experience preferred.
* Current nursing license required in the applicable state. License
must be maintained as current and in good standing.
* Must meet any practice requirement(s) for the applicable
state.
* Confirmation of ability to distinguish all primary colors.
* CPR certification required within 90 days of hire.
